How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Biochemistry from BC Cost?

$3,958 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

BC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at BC was $291 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$113 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$3,727$9,118
Fees$231$231
Books and Supplies$930$930
On Campus Room and Board$13,530$13,530
On Campus Other Expenses$3,714$3,714

During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 7 bachelor’s degrees in biochemistry hand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in biochemistry in 2019-2020, 85.7%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 54.9%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 42.9% of biochemistry bachelor’s degree recipients at BC in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 40%.
